Abstract

The invention discloses a method for improving the transplanting survival rate of garden trees. The method comprises the following steps: (1) improving garden soil; (2) preparing an additional base material; (3) preparing covering soil; (4) preparing planting holes; (5) laying a mixture of peanut cakes and soybean cakes at the bottoms of the planting holes and laying the additional base material; (6) after pruning dug trees, coating cut-off roots of the trees with bark regeneration medical slurry and carrying out callus culture on the roots; (7) putting the trees into the planting holes and covering the covering soil prepared by the step (3); and normally planting. According to the method provided by the invention, the soil is improved so that the soil property is improved and the soil fertility is improved; the additional base material is added so that uniform moisture of the base material is kept for long time; rooting powder can activate potential vigor of protoplasm in tree bodies and rooting and sprouting of the tree bodies are promoted; phosphorus and potassium elements can promote recovery of the vitality of the plants; and the transplanting survival rate of the trees can be improved.
